Spring into the season with the Napanee Farmers' Market, held every Saturday from 10 AM to 3 PM at the Best & Bash Arena (16 McPherson Dr, Napanee, ON K7R 3L1), starting April 12. This weekly market is packed with fresh, local goodness, including garden-ready starter plants and veggies, vibrant microgreens, and a variety of seasonal produce. You’ll also find unique handmade crafts, delicious food truck offerings, and so much more. It’s the perfect opportunity to support Canadian farmers, local crafters, and small businesses while enjoying the lively atmosphere of this community-focused event. Whether you’re stocking up on fresh ingredients, picking up starter plants for your garden, or just enjoying a fun outing with friends and family, the Napanee Farmers' Market has something for everyone. Derek Seguin "Canada's Top Comic"...Sirius XM, Saturday April 12th, 6:00pm (Dinner & Show) Sans Souci, 240 Front Street-Belleville. The "Life of Leisure" tour.
Limited to 125 people at Sans Souci (613-968-2952) special events room in downtown Belleville. Dinner will be served at 6:00pm with showtime at 8:00pm. Tickets available at Sans Souci, through our website www.zapp-productions.com and online at Eventbrite.
Join us at Meyers Creek Brewing for live music from Dave McGrath! Dave plays a variety of classic rock, country and blues giving them his own spin with live looping and foot percussion. He is a recording and performing artist covering hundreds of cover songs ranging from country to blues, rock and oldies in addition to a catalogue of originals.
